Setting wsrep_provider to its current value breaks cluster

Bug Description

If wsrep_provider is set to the value it already has, cluster breaks and begins to return "Unknown command". Seppo reports that setting wsrep_provider clears wsrep_cluster_address, which I think should not happen, or at least should not happen when wsrep_provider is not actually changed.

A customer can put wsrep_provider in a script and run it, expecting it to be idempotent.
